  1. When does the Pre-order Program end? A: The Pre-order Program officially ends when the retail product is launched on April 24th, 2007. You may continue to apply your Pre-order Product Key for up to 30 days post-launch so long as you apply it before you enter your Retail Product Key and before your first subscription billing date.
The good thing about the life thing is like you said, you've been paying for WoW since it came out and you don't play it that much. But with the pre-order you can get a reduced monthly rate of 9.99 instead of 14.99.

The lvl limit is not 15, i know someone that has a lvl 21 dwarf in the closed beta. Is the UI, leveling system and map zoom close to Wow, of course it is, the UI is on the bottom like WoW, you get XP points and your char lvls up like WoW, and if you hit M and bring up the map you can click to zoom in or out like WoW. What game isn't like that? BF2 has a UI at the bottom of the screen, your guy can lvl up in BF2, and you can zoom in and out of the map too.
Note this is not to bash WoW, but Balder's Gate had a UI at the bottom of the screen, maps that you can open and zoom in on, so I guess you could say that WoW is like Balder's Gate in basic game play aspects. I mean people need to figure that there are only so many ways to do things for stuff like UIs, map zoom and leveling of chars and still make it into an enjoyable game for people to play without having to figure out a totally new interface for each game that comes out.
